2022 Klondikes revealed

With the last day of final exams on May 13 and commencement ceremonies on May 14, Ohio Northern University is wrapping up Spring semester 2022. Two seniors have been revealed as having worn the big white suit.

Being the Ohio Northern University mascot, Klondike, is such a closely guarded secret that not even the portrayer’s closest friends and family know the truth. A student Klondike is only allowed to reveal themselves upon graduating, so with Commencement right around the corner, we thought we’d help these students step out of the suit one final time and reveal themselves to some of their closest friends.

Bulldog boys felled by big innings

By Cort Reynolds

The Ada High School baseball team lost to visiting Spencerville 17-2 in a Northwest Conference makeup contest on a very warm Wednesday evening, May 11.

Ada fell to 5-12 overall and 0-7 in the NWC with the five-inning defeat. Meanwhile, the Bearcats improved to 6-15 and finished 5-3 in NWC play with the run-rule shortened win.

The Bearcats led 3-2 after two innings. They plated seven runs in each of the third and fourth frames to put the game out of reach.

Spencerville out-hit Ada 8-2 and capitalized on six Bulldog errors.

Bearcat Jack Cox homered and earned the pitching win to pace the victors.

 

Ada softball cages Bearcats

By Cort Reynolds

The Ada High School varsity softball team decisively defeated visiting Spencerville 7-1 in a Northwest Conference makeup game on a hot Wednesday evening, May 11.

The Lady Bulldogs improved to 5-12 overall and 2-5 in the NWC with the win on Senior Night. The Bearcat girls fell to 5-15 overall and 0-7 in the NWC after the defeat. 

"It was a good way to go out on Senior Night and get another league win," said Ada head coach Jeff Bassitt. "We had timely hitting and good pitching." 

Lone Bulldog senior Morgan Dirmeyer was recognized before the game and played the first five innings in right field.

ONU Academic Camps in the Arts and Sciences, June 12-17

Ohio Northern is holding summer academic camps for high school students who will be entering their Freshman, Sophomore, Junior or Senior year.

Campers can choose one of six courses:

  • Music Cultures
  • Biological Illustration
  • Teaching Social Studies for Fun and Profit
  • The Physics of Cedar Point
  • Global Problems and World Peace
  • Applications of Statistics in Sports and Games
